AMD Ryzen 7 5800X vs Ryzen 7 3700X
AMD Ryzen 7 5800X vs Ryzen 7 3700X
Ryzen 3700X remained as a very successful gaming and productivity CPU and though it was quite enough for every type of task, it was beaten by the Intel’s i7 10700K by a significant margin. AMD then released the Ryzen 7 5800X in the Ryzen 5000 CPU series in November 2020 which replaced the 3700X. Though both the CPUs are great for a high-end PC build, choosing between them is still difficult…

Snapdragon 805 vs 801 vs 800 – Qualcomm’s processors explained
Snapdragon 805
The Snapdragon 800 and 801 are essentially the same processor. The 801 is slightly faster in both CPU and GPU and has a better Image Signal Processor (ISP), which helps phone cameras perform better.
The Snapdragon 805 is more of a step up. It is faster than the 801 and has been designed with 4K at the forefront so will be able to support 4K resolution displays on-device, as well as…
